Jak uzyskać, aby TeamCity utworzyło katalog .git podczas klonowania repo dla kompilacji?

Próbuję uruchomić niestandardowe polecenie w moim pliku MSBuild; zasadniczo uruchamia „git log -10” i przechowuje informacje o zatwierdzeniu w pliku tekstowym.

Problem polega na tym, że gdy próbuję uruchomić kompilację, błędy mówią „fatal: Not a git repository”. Sprawdziłem więc katalog roboczy TeamCity dla mojego projektu i nie ma katalogu .git!

Dlaczego TeamCity nie tworzy katalogu .git podczas klonowania repozytorium? Czy istnieje sposób, aby to włączyć?

edycja: wersja TeamCity to 7.1.2; Spróbuję zaktualizować do wersji 8.0.1, aby sprawdzić, czy dostępna jest opcja.

questionAnswers(2)

yourAnswerToTheQuestion